Americans tame their wanderlust

Economic news - CNNMoney.com  Fri, 09/25/2009 - 02:41

Americans have tamed their wanderlust during this recession, according to the latest data released by the U.S. Census Bureau.

Only about 2.4% of Americans moved from state to state in 2008, down from 2.5% the previous year.
